Senior Commercial Lines Account Manager - Construction Accounts
We are seeking a Senior
Commercial Lines Account Manager to join our client’s growing boutique agency. Specializing in large construction accounts, this role offers a unique opportunity to work with a team that values personalized service and innovative solutions for their clients. As a critical member of their team, you'll manage a dedicated book of business focusing on large construction accounts, collaborating closely with clients to provide tailored risk management and insurance solutions.
- Oversee a book of commercial lines accounts, primarily focused on construction clients, ensuring top-tier service and support.
- Build and maintain strong relationships with clients, providing consultation and strategic recommendations on coverage, renewals, and risk mitigation.
- Handle policy renewals, endorsements, and coverage reviews, proactively identifying and addressing potential gaps.
- Collaborate with underwriters and carriers to negotiate terms and deliver optimal solutions to meet client needs.
- Work with Account Executives and Producers on new and renewal business strategies and develop client-specific coverage proposals.
- Minimum 5 years of experience as a Commercial Lines Account Manager or similar role, specifically with large construction accounts.
- Proven expertise in handling complex accounts within the construction industry, including knowledge of coverage needs unique to the sector.
- Strong proficiency in commercial insurance processes, with the ability to manage renewals, endorsements, and client relationships effectively.
- Excellent interpersonal and communication skills, capable of delivering outstanding client service and building long-term relationships.
- Licensed in Property & Casualty Insurance (preferred).
- Salary: $80,000-$100,000 annually
- Location: Remote Based in the Southeast
- Company: Join a fast-growing, smaller agency that prides itself on an entrepreneurial spirit, high energy, and dedication to professional growth.
